Monterey Bay Aquarium Foundation

Monterey, CA / EIN 94-2487469 / Form 990 / latest filing 2023
Operating record · U.S. dollars
Fiscal yearRevenueExpensesNetReserve mo.Staff %
201161,835,06263,012,140−1,177,07855.237%
201266,252,34964,308,0321,944,31756.938%
201386,558,01767,807,87518,750,14261.837%
2014100,827,64176,548,15324,279,48859.036%
201581,153,88381,536,195−382,31254.637%
2016133,530,08089,299,94544,230,13556.436%
2017101,381,73792,863,6878,518,05058.737%
2018124,876,13696,605,50128,270,63557.337%
2019121,635,22098,211,65923,423,56163.738%
202089,087,69179,342,1919,745,50083.339%
2021114,460,20073,186,79341,273,407102.340%
2022208,463,34992,597,542115,865,80783.241%
2023155,905,897108,770,85247,135,04578.941%

In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$47,135,045 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 78.9 months of spending, up from 55.2 in 2011. Staff pay was 41% of spending. $89,148,128 of its net assets are donor-restricted.

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023. Years refer to the calendar year in which the organization's fiscal year ended. Short-form filers do not publicly report donor-restricted balances or staffing costs. Source filings
